PANTOPRAZOLE SULFONE N-OXIDE
- CAS NO.:953787-55-8
- Empirical Formula: C16H15F2N3O6S
- Molecular Weight: 415.37
- MDL number: MFCD09841143

Properties of PANTOPRAZOLE SULFONE N-OXIDE
Melting point: | 168-170°C (dec.) |
Boiling point: | 687.7±65.0 °C(Predicted) |
Density | 1.56±0.1 g/cm3(Predicted) |
storage temp. | Keep in dark place,Sealed in dry,Room Temperature |
solubility | DMSO (Slightly), Methanol (Slightly) |
form | Solid |
pka | 7.70±0.10(Predicted) |
color | Off-White to Beige |
